Rascal is a 1998 platform game developed by Traveller’s Tales and published by Psygnosis, notable for having its main character and several enemies designed by Jim Henson’s Creature Shop. Players control a mischievous boy armed with a Bubble Gun, travelling through five distinct time periods to rescue his father. PAL collectors will find a single catalogued variant, an original pressing covering the UK, France, and Germany from a shared release. The game is presented in English only and is housed in a Full Jewel PAL case with a single disc. The earliest PAL release is dated 27 March 1998. The game was poorly received critically, with reviews citing awkward controls and camera issues, though this historical context and the Jim Henson connection give it some curiosity value for collectors.
